Strong Support

Older adults doing light weight lifting twice a week for 12 weeks can get about 20% stronger, even if they don't push themselves to their absolute limit every time.

The study shows that older adults doing light weightlifting twice a week for 12 weeks got about 21-23% stronger, and it didn't matter if they pushed to exhaustion, almost to exhaustion, or just did a set number of reps.
